Naples, Royal Topographical Office of War, 1828. Copper-engraved topographic map 688 x 944 mm composed of 32 sheets (167 x 113 mm) mounted on canvas, some defects on the canvas.
Specialist Notes
One of the rarest and most accurate topographical representations of Naples from the first half of the 19th century. This is the first complete survey of the city carried out and published by the Royal Topographical Office of War, begun in 1814 and completed in the following years by the engineer Giosuè Russo.
